Output ec4e9184b6f1fe5edfccc524870de44372d3b7bb81c7d4f2bdbb3343b3ef413d:0

value
127463
script pubkey
OP_HASH160 OP_PUSHBYTES_20 67ea5ca790161eb9d54b91d3cc758cdb29dcb946 OP_EQUAL
address
3BAUH48YLRxTu3VX5NKMWPKQmLUX3Zc7Pc
transaction
ec4e9184b6f1fe5edfccc524870de44372d3b7bb81c7d4f2bdbb3343b3ef413d
confirmations
188209
spent
true